National Treasure: Buddy Guy Concert Review

I saw a national treasure tonight:  Buddy Guy!!!
One of THE Blues icons.
82 years old and still going strong.
He played music and told stories for almost 2 hours.
His new album, The Blues Is Alive And Well, is AWESOME!!!!
He even went into the audience for several minutes and played.
He played guitar with his butt, a towel, a drumstick, and the typical way.
This man is a Master.
I’m glad I finally saw him.
